CMDBuild: CMDBuild is an open source configuration management database application designed to inventory IT assets. It tracks relationships between components and provides reporting.

Virtual Android: Virtual Android is an Android emulator that allows you to run Android on your computer without needing an Android device. It provides a virtual Android device and environment to test apps and play Android games.

Key Features Comparison

CMDBuild
CMDBuild Features
  • Asset Management
  • Change Management
  • Incident Management
  • Service Level Management
  • Workflow Automation
Virtual Android
Virtual Android Features
  • Emulate Android on PC without needing an Android device
  • Test Android apps and games
  • Customizable hardware configuration
  • Develop and debug Android apps
  • Supports Android SDK and ADB
  • Gesture and multi-touch inputs
